What Is GEO and Why Does It Matter for Tint Shops Right Now?

GEO stands for Generative Engine Optimization. It’s the practice of structuring your online presence so that AI-driven search tools — Google’s AI Overviews, ChatGPT, Bing Copilot, Perplexity — confidently cite your business when a potential customer asks a conversational question.

Traditional SEO gets you ranked on a results page. GEO gets you named in the answer. Those are two very different outcomes, and for a service business like a tint shop, being named in the answer is the one that actually drives phone calls.

The shift is happening fast. According to Google Search Central, AI Overviews are now appearing for a significant share of informational and local queries. When someone in Jacksonville types “best window tinting shop near me” or asks their phone’s AI assistant for a recommendation, an AI Overview or chatbot response is often the first thing they see — before any traditional blue-link results.

How AI Search Tools Decide Which Tint Shop to Recommend

AI engines don’t rank pages the way Google’s traditional algorithm does. They synthesize information across multiple trusted sources and surface the business or answer that appears most authoritative, consistent, and contextually relevant to the query.

Consistency Across Every Touchpoint

Your business name, address, phone number, and service descriptions need to match — exactly — across your website, Google Business Profile, Yelp, Facebook, and every directory where your shop appears. Inconsistencies create doubt in an AI’s training data, and a doubtful AI won’t cite you confidently.

Content That Directly Answers Real Questions

AI tools pull from pages that contain clear, declarative answers to common questions. A page on your site that explains Florida’s legal window tint limits, describes the difference between dyed and ceramic film in Jacksonville’s heat, or walks through your installation process is far more citable than a generic “we do great work” homepage.

Schema Markup and Structured Data

Structured data tells AI systems exactly what your business does, where it’s located, what it charges, and what customers say about it. Without proper schema, an AI has to guess — and it will often guess in favor of a competitor who made the job easier.

What a GEO Strategy Looks Like for a Jacksonville Tint Shop

A well-built GEO strategy for a tint shop isn’t about tricks or shortcuts. It’s about making your expertise undeniable to both human readers and AI systems. Here’s what that includes in practice:

Service pages built around real questions: Pages that answer “how dark can window tint be in Florida,” “does ceramic tint help with Florida humidity,” and “how long does window tinting last in Jacksonville heat” give AI tools the raw material they need to cite you.

Google Business Profile optimization: Your GBP is one of the most heavily weighted sources for local AI answers. Every service, every Q&A, and every photo should be current, detailed, and locally specific.

Review velocity and response: AI tools factor in review quality and recency. A consistent stream of detailed customer reviews mentioning your location, services, and results matters more now than ever.

Schema markup for local business and FAQ: Structured data removes ambiguity. It tells AI exactly what you do, exactly where you serve — from Southside to the Northside, from the Beaches to Orange Park — and exactly why customers trust you.

Frequently Asked Questions: GEO for Jacksonville Tint Shops

What is GEO and how is it different from SEO?

GEO (Generative Engine Optimization) is the process of structuring your online presence so AI-powered tools like Google AI Overviews, ChatGPT, and Perplexity cite your business in their responses. SEO focuses on ranking in traditional search results; GEO focuses on being named in AI-generated answers — which increasingly appear before traditional results.

Do Jacksonville tint shops really need GEO right now?

Yes. AI-generated answers are already appearing for local service queries in Jacksonville, including window tinting searches. Shops that aren’t structured for generative engines are losing visibility to competitors who are — even when those competitors have fewer reviews or a shorter history in the market.

How long does it take for GEO changes to show results?

Many Jacksonville businesses see meaningful shifts in AI citation visibility within one to three months of implementing a structured GEO strategy. The timeline depends on how much content and structured data work is needed and how competitive the specific query space is.

Will GEO help my tint shop show up for voice search too?

Yes. Voice search queries are almost always conversational and question-based — exactly the format that GEO optimization targets. When someone uses voice search to find a tint shop near Mandarin or Southside Jacksonville, well-structured GEO content is what gets your business named in the response.

Does my Google Business Profile affect GEO?

Significantly. Your Google Business Profile is one of the primary data sources AI tools draw from when generating local business recommendations. Keeping it complete, accurate, and regularly updated with services, posts, and responses to reviews directly improves your GEO visibility.
